Frequently asked questions about Turning Point Academy
How many students attend Turning Point Academy?
Turning Point Academy has 144 students enrolled. It is an alternative school in Charlotte, NC. CCD year-over-year: 269 (2022-23) → 123 (2023-24), down 146.
What is the student-teacher ratio at Turning Point Academy?
The student-teacher ratio at Turning Point Academy is 5.5:1, which is 65% lower than the North Carolina average of 15.8:1 and 65% lower than the national average of 15.7:1. Lower ratios generally mean more individual attention per student.
What percentage of students receive free lunch at Turning Point Academy?
98.9% of students at Turning Point Academy are eligible for free lunch, compared to the North Carolina average of 66.0%.
What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Turning Point Academy?
The largest demographic group at Turning Point Academy is African American at 86.8% of enrollment, in Charlotte, NC.
What is the Resource Investment Index for Turning Point Academy?
Turning Point Academy has a Resource Investment Index of 80/100 (higher re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 3 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, counselor availability. Not a test-score or academic measure (national median ~41/100, see methodology).
